Position summary:

Provide engineering services to our natural gas utility operations in multiple states. Reviews industry regulations and develop procedures to ensure compliance. Work in partnership with state operations to ensure safe, reliable service to customers. Performs complex system analysis and oversees implementation of actions and measures. Leads a variety of natural gas projects with limited supervision.

Pay Range: This posting includes the full pay range for this position. Pay is based on a number of factors and may vary depending on job-related knowledge, skills, experience, and internal equity.
Level II: $84,600 - $126,900
Senior: $94,800 - $156,250
Lead: $103,150 - $170,200
Principal: $113,650 - $187,700

Essential Functions:
* Provides general engineering support and service to natural gas operations in the company's multiple state natural gas business.
* Ability to anticipate, perform complex analysis, and solve a range of problems by analyzing possible solutions using standard engineering procedures.
*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and industry standards; Proficient knowledge of 49 CFR 192.
* Maintain positive partnerships with state and federal pipeline safety commissions.
* Partners with operations managers, supervisors, and technicians.
* Champion of industry and company safety practices.
* Provides professional services elsewhere in the company's energy business, as requested.
* Actively seeks improvements for work processes across the department; leads initiatives as assigned.
* Acts as a mentor in areas of expertise.
* Travel as necessary to support activities for natural gas operations.

* Participates in community relations-based activities.
* Participates in state and federal audits.
* Maintain positive working relationships with internal and external customers.

What Is Required:
Level II:
* Bachelor's Degree in Engineering
* Minimum of 1 year of gas industry experience; with proven knowledge of natural gas operations.
Senior:
* Bachelor's Degree in Engineering
* Minimum of 4 years of gas industry experience; with proven knowledge of natural gas operations.
Lead:
* Bachelor's Degree in Engineering
* Minimum of 7 years of gas industry experience; with proven knowledge of natural gas operations.
Principal:
* Bachelor's Degree Engineering from an ABET accredited institution.
* Minimum of 12 years of gas industry experience; with proven knowledge of natural gas operations.
* Professional Engineer (PE) License Professional Engineer license upon hire.
